Comprehending Cot Safety Standards
Safety is the absolute concern when choosing a baby's cot. Infants do not have the motor skills and physical strength to free themselves from hazardous circumstances, positioning the duty of safety totally on the style and assembly of the cot.
When purchasing a cot-- whether brand name brand-new or bied far-- parents need to ensure it satisfies contemporary security policies. Key safety requirements consist of:
- Slat Spacing: The distance between the cot slats must disappear than 6 centimeters (about 2.4 inches) apart. This prevents a baby's head from slipping through.
- Mattress Firmness: The bed mattress needs to fit snugly inside the cot frame without any spaces larger than 2 fingers in between the bed mattress edge and the cot sides. A company mattress reduces the threat of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(SIDS).
- Adjustable Base Levels: A good cot features multiple bed mattress height settings. Higher settings are utilized for babies to save parents' backs, while lower settings are necessary as the baby starts to sit and stand.
- Non-Toxic Finishes: Babies enjoy to chew and check out with their mouths. All paints, varnishes, and treatments utilized on the cot needs to be non-toxic and baby-safe.
- Drop-Sides: Modern security standards greatly dissuade or outright restriction drop-side cots in numerous regions due to historic mechanical failures that presented entrapment threats. Fixed-side cots are highly recommended.

As soon as the cot is picked and put together, the focus moves to producing a safe sleep environment inside the cot. Following established safe sleep guidelines significantly lowers dangers and promotes healthy sleep habits.
Important Rules for Inside the Cot:
- Keep it Bare: The American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) and other health companies strongly recommend keeping the cot entirely free of pillows, heavy blankets, bumper pads, stuffed animals, and loose bed linen.
- Use a Fitted Sheet Only: Ensure the bed mattress is covered strictly with a tight-fitting, breathable fitted sheet developed specifically for that bed mattress size.
- Decide for Sleep Sacks: Instead of loose blankets that could cover a baby's face, usage wearable blankets or sleep sacks to keep the baby warm.
- Back to Sleep: Always put the baby to sleep on their back for every bedtime-- naps and nighttime alike.
- Room Sharing, Not Bed Sharing: The most safe location for a baby to sleep for the first 6 months to a year remains in their own cot put in the parents' bedroom.
Preserving and Cleaning the Cot
A baby's immune system is still developing, making tidiness in the nursery paramount. Routine upkeep and cleaning guarantee the cot stays a sanitary and structurally sound space.
- Weekly Cleaning: Wipe down the cot frame with a moist cloth and moderate, baby-safe soap. Avoid harsh chemical cleaners that leave strong residues or fumes.
- Bed mattress Care: Use a waterproof, breathable mattress protector to guard versus diaper leaks and spit-up. Air out the mattress routinely.
- Hardware Checks: Every month, check the screws, bolts, and joints of the cot. Infants bounce, pull up, and rock against the cot, which can cause hardware to loosen with time. Tighten up any loose elements right away.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. When should a baby transition from a bassinet to a cot?
A lot of babies outgrow a bassinet or Moses basket in between 3 to 6 months of age. Indications that it is time to relocate to a cot include the baby starting to roll over, pulling themselves up on the sides of the bassinet, or just exceeding the weight and length limits specified by the manufacturer.
2. Can I utilize a pre-owned cot?
Yes, using a second-hand cot is common, but strict safety preventative measures need to be taken. Guarantee the cot fulfills existing safety standards, has no missing or damaged parts, features slats spaced no greater than 6 cm apart, and has a totally solid, undamaged structure. It is always suggested to acquire a brand-new mattress for hygiene and firmness reasons.
3. Are cot bumpers safe to use?
No. Modern health and safety standards highly advise against utilizing standard padded cot bumpers. They posture a substantial suffocation, entrapment, and strangulation risk. If parents are worried about limbs getting stuck in slats, a firm basic mattress and correct sleep sack are the very best cots for newborns preventative measures.
4. The length of time can a child use a cot bed?
A standard cot is usually utilized up until the kid reaches approximately 2 to 3 years of age, or when they attempt to climb out of it. A convertible cot bed, however, can typically be utilized up until the kid is 4 or 5 years of ages, depending upon the child's height and weight, as it transitions into an open toddler bed.
5. What is the very best room temperature level for a baby sleeping in a cot?
The perfect room temperature level for a baby's nursery is between 16 ° C and 20 ° C(61 ° F to 68 ° F ). Dressing the baby in suitable layers (such as a vest and a sleep sack) based upon this temperature range avoids getting too hot, which is a known threat aspect for SIDS.
